The European Union insurance authority proposed a rule of covering that the mandals of insurance companies would maintain equity equal values ​​of their cryptological means as part of measure to mitigate risks for policies.

The new proposal for European insurance and the Institute for Insurance and Professional Pensions in the Technical Council Report to the European Commission 27. Marta – would set a far stricter standard than other classes and real estate, which even must not be half.

“Eiopa considers 100% hairstyle in the standard cautious formula and suitable for these assets with respect to their inherent risks and great instability,” in a special statement.

Such a measure would meet the regulatory gap between capital requirements and markets in the Crypto-Funds (MICA), said Eiopa, noting that the European Union regulatory framework for insurance is lacking a special provision on cryptic.

Eiopa pointed out four options for the European Commission to consider – one: they do not change; Two: the term is 80% “stress level” to crypto means; and three: the term of 100% level of stress on the crypt.

The percentage of stress levels determine how much capital companies should keep to remain solvent.

The fourth option called on the European Commission to consider the risks of tokenized assets wider.

Eiopa said three options would be the most appropriate option.

“80% stress on the exposure value of crypto-funds does not act sufficiently cautiously”, while “100% stress is more appropriate and aligns with one of the approaches to crypto-means under CRR,” Eiopa said.

100% stress refers to the assumption that CRYPTO ASCET prices could fall by 100% and to diversify – expanding risks in different means – would not reduce this stress. 100% Capital collection for CRIPTO ASSTS would reflect a far stricter approach compared to stocks, which range between 39% and 49% and real estate, which enters 25% of the solvency, in the Commission of the Solvency, which were set up in the Commission Delegated Regulation 2015/35.

Eiopa said that 100% Capital Fee for the CRIPTO (RE) insurance company should not be “overly burdened” and that there would be no material costs for fuses.

“Capital requirements would completely catch the risk of crypto-means with a positive impact on the protection of owners in case there are material exposures in the future in the future.”

The Eiopa acknowledged that the share of the CRIPTO-Assert (Re) insurance is only 655 million euros or 0.0068% of all companies in Europe – even that it is “irrelevant.”

“At the same time, the CRIPTO assets of high risk investments that may result in the total loss of value,” Eiopa said, explaining why it recommends the option three.

Luxembourg and Sweden could hit the most difficult to hit the proposed rule

Insurers in Luxembourg and Sweden are likely to be most commonly, according to the K4 2023 report. Said by EIOPA, which was found that these two countries accounted for 69% and 21% of all cryptic exposure regarding the crypt.

Ireland, Denmark and Liechtenstein also accounted for 3.4%, 1.4% and 1.2% of companies.

Most of these companies are structured within funds, such as external means and held on behalf of unit policies related, Eiopa noticed.
